MS-SQ4-24 operates based on the principle of ultrasonic distance measurement. It emits ultrasonic waves and measures the time taken for the waves to reflect back from the target object, thereby calculating the distance.
MS-SQ4-24 finds extensive use in the following applications: 1. Industrial automation for precise object detection and positioning 2. Robotics for obstacle avoidance and navigation 3. Automotive sector for parking assistance systems 4. Consumer electronics for touchless gesture recognition
For users seeking alternatives to MS-SQ4-24, the following models can be considered: 1. HC-SR04: Similar ultrasonic sensor with a different form factor 2. LIDAR-Lite v3: Laser-based distance measurement sensor with higher accuracy 3. Sharp GP2Y0A21YK0F: Infrared proximity sensor suitable for certain applications
